Engine Family Early:
Mitsubishi 6G7x V6
Engine Displacement Early Models:
3.0L (6G72), 3.5L (6G73)
Engine Configuration Early:
SOHC V6, DOHC V6
Engine Family Late:
Mitsubishi 6G7x V6
Engine Displacement Late Models:
3.5L (6G73), 3.8L (6G75)
Engine Configuration Late:
SOHC V6, DOHC V6 (MIVEC on some later 3.5L and 3.8L)
Horsepower Range:
Approximately 170 HP to 210 HP depending on engine and year
Torque Range:
Approximately 190 lb-ft to 230 lb-ft depending on engine and year
Fuel Delivery:
Multi-Point Fuel Injection (MPI)
Recommended Fuel:
87 Octane (Regular Unleaded), premium may be recommended for higher performance variants
Standard Transmission Early:
4-speed Automatic (W4A series)
Standard Transmission Late:
4-speed Automatic (V4A series), 5-speed Automatic (INVECS-II)
Optional Transmission Early:
5-speed Manual (on some base models, less common)
Transmission Control:
Electronic control, Sport mode, Snow mode (on some models)
Automatic Transmission Fluid Type:
Diamond ATF SP-II or equivalent (consult manual for specific type by year/model)
Oil Change Interval:
Every 3,000-5,000 miles or 3-6 months, depending on driving conditions and oil used (consult manual).
Timing Belt Replacement Interval:
Approximately every 60,000-90,000 miles or 5-7 years for V6 engines with timing belts (critical service).
Spark Plug Replacement Interval:
Approximately 60,000-100,000 miles depending on spark plug type (e.g., platinum or iridium).
Engine Oil Type:
API SN or newer, SAE 5W-30 or 10W-30 recommended (check manual for specific viscosity and API rating).
Coolant Type:
Mitsubishi Super Long Life Coolant (SLLC) or equivalent ethylene glycol-based coolant with deionized water.
Brake Fluid Type:
DOT 3 or DOT 4 brake fluid.
Power Steering Fluid Type:
Dexron II/III ATF or a specified power steering fluid (verify with manual).
Engine Mounts:
Wear and tear leading to vibration, especially at idle.
Automatic Transmission:
Occasional rough shifting or hesitation, potential for solenoid issues or internal wear.
Suspension Components:
Worn ball joints, tie rods, and bushings can lead to steering looseness and noise.
HVAC System:
Blend door actuator failures causing temperature control issues, refrigerant leaks.
Exterior Paint:
Clear coat delamination on older models, particularly in sunny climates.
